- NA2.1 simplify numerical expressions involving integers and rational numbers, with and without the use of technology - NA2.3 relate their understanding of inverse operations to squaring and taking the square root, and apply inverse operations to simplify expressions and solve equations - NA2.7 solve first - degree equations, including equations with fractional coefficients, using a variety of tools and strategies.
